Job Description

Position DescriptionThe role will be responsible for deal sourcing, execution, and portfolio management, working closely with various funds. This position is full time and based in Seoul, South Korea is required. Interested candidate please submit your resumes for review and consideration. Key Areas of ResponsibilitiesDevelop and execute investment strategies in the Tech/IT sector aligned with organizational/fund objectives. Identify and source high-quality investment opportunities through various channels. Stay updated on industry trends, market dynamics, and emerging technologies for potential investment opportunities. Participate in the deal sourcing process by identifying and evaluating potential investment targets.

Engage in managing portfolio companies, providing support to maximize value creation.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ure seamless execution. Build and maintain relationships with investors (LPs) and secure successful fund raising. Ensure due diligence on potential investment opportunities and prepare investment memos or presentations. RequirementsBachelor's degree holder in Finance, Business, or a related discipline. MBA or CFA designation is a plus. At least 10+ years of experience in deal-making and/or Tech/IT experience. Candidates with less experience will be considered for an Associate position. Able to demonstrate deal sourcing capabilities, negotiations, structuring, and execution of investment transactions.

Proven track record in executing investment transactions with solid financial analysis and modelling skills. A good team player, quick learner, self-motivated with a strong sense of responsibility and discipline. Mature, reliable, and able to work with a high level of independence and manage their own schedule. Excellent communication and interpersonal skills for effective collaboration. Good command of written and spoken Chinese would be an advantage but not essential.
